aboutsummaryrefslogtreecommitdiff
path: root/PhysX_3.4/Source/LowLevelParticles/src
diff options
context:
space:
mode:
authorSheikh Dawood Abdul Ajees <[email protected]>2017-04-25 16:02:08 -0500
committerSheikh Dawood Abdul Ajees <[email protected]>2017-04-25 16:02:08 -0500
commitd11708e398c2f6377d9eac2b1f7248c62faab569 (patch)
tree5778e794690c046ab4b0205d8f764960a5af168b /PhysX_3.4/Source/LowLevelParticles/src
parentPhysX 3.4, APEX 1.4 patch release @21821222 (diff)
downloadphysx-3.4-d11708e398c2f6377d9eac2b1f7248c62faab569.tar.xz
physx-3.4-d11708e398c2f6377d9eac2b1f7248c62faab569.zip
PhysX 3.4, APEX 1.4 patch release @22017166
Diffstat (limited to 'PhysX_3.4/Source/LowLevelParticles/src')
-rw-r--r--PhysX_3.4/Source/LowLevelParticles/src/PtBatcher.cpp8
-rw-r--r--PhysX_3.4/Source/LowLevelParticles/src/PtCollision.cpp4
-rw-r--r--PhysX_3.4/Source/LowLevelParticles/src/PtDynamics.cpp6
-rw-r--r--PhysX_3.4/Source/LowLevelParticles/src/PtParticleSystemSimCpu.cpp12
4 files changed, 15 insertions, 15 deletions
diff --git a/PhysX_3.4/Source/LowLevelParticles/src/PtBatcher.cpp b/PhysX_3.4/Source/LowLevelParticles/src/PtBatcher.cpp
index b3814f81..d5dfad94 100644
--- a/PhysX_3.4/Source/LowLevelParticles/src/PtBatcher.cpp
+++ b/PhysX_3.4/Source/LowLevelParticles/src/PtBatcher.cpp
@@ -93,10 +93,10 @@ static void sortBatchedInputs(ParticleSystemSim** particleSystems, T* inputs, Px
}
Batcher::Batcher(class Context& _context)
-: shapeGenTask("Pt::Batcher::shapeGen")
-, dynamicsCpuTask("Pt::Batcher::dynamicsCpu")
-, collPrepTask("Pt::Batcher::collPrep")
-, collisionCpuTask("Pt::Batcher::collisionCpu")
+: shapeGenTask(0, "Pt::Batcher::shapeGen")
+, dynamicsCpuTask(0, "Pt::Batcher::dynamicsCpu")
+, collPrepTask(0, "Pt::Batcher::collPrep")
+, collisionCpuTask(0, "Pt::Batcher::collisionCpu")
, context(_context)
{
}
diff --git a/PhysX_3.4/Source/LowLevelParticles/src/PtCollision.cpp b/PhysX_3.4/Source/LowLevelParticles/src/PtCollision.cpp
index 2aa44f6a..fc9cabd7 100644
--- a/PhysX_3.4/Source/LowLevelParticles/src/PtCollision.cpp
+++ b/PhysX_3.4/Source/LowLevelParticles/src/PtCollision.cpp
@@ -53,7 +53,7 @@ namespace Pt
class CollisionTask : public Cm::Task
{
public:
- CollisionTask(Collision& context, PxU32 taskDataIndex) : mCollisionContext(context), mTaskDataIndex(taskDataIndex)
+ CollisionTask(Collision& context, PxU32 taskDataIndex) : Cm::Task(0), mCollisionContext(context), mTaskDataIndex(taskDataIndex)
{
}
@@ -83,7 +83,7 @@ how to support dominance-driven one/two-way collision (search for 'todo dominanc
- use this flag when copying impulse to collData.shapeImpulse
*/
Collision::Collision(ParticleSystemSimCpu& particleSystem)
-: mParticleSystem(particleSystem), mMergeTask(this, "Collision.mergeResults")
+: mParticleSystem(particleSystem), mMergeTask(0, this, "Collision.mergeResults")
{
}
diff --git a/PhysX_3.4/Source/LowLevelParticles/src/PtDynamics.cpp b/PhysX_3.4/Source/LowLevelParticles/src/PtDynamics.cpp
index ba3b5f87..1c07c3b8 100644
--- a/PhysX_3.4/Source/LowLevelParticles/src/PtDynamics.cpp
+++ b/PhysX_3.4/Source/LowLevelParticles/src/PtDynamics.cpp
@@ -144,7 +144,7 @@ namespace Pt
class DynamicsSphTask : public Cm::Task
{
public:
- DynamicsSphTask(Dynamics& context, PxU32 taskDataIndex) : mDynamicsContext(context), mTaskDataIndex(taskDataIndex)
+ DynamicsSphTask(Dynamics& context, PxU32 taskDataIndex) : Cm::Task(0), mDynamicsContext(context), mTaskDataIndex(taskDataIndex)
{
}
@@ -171,8 +171,8 @@ Dynamics::Dynamics(ParticleSystemSimCpu& particleSystem)
: mParticleSystem(particleSystem)
, mTempReorderedParticles(NULL)
, mTempParticleForceBuf(NULL)
-, mMergeDensityTask(this, "Pt::Dynamics.mergeDensity")
-, mMergeForceTask(this, "Pt::Dynamics.mergeForce")
+, mMergeDensityTask(0, this, "Pt::Dynamics.mergeDensity")
+, mMergeForceTask(0, this, "Pt::Dynamics.mergeForce")
, mNumTempBuffers(0)
{
}
diff --git a/PhysX_3.4/Source/LowLevelParticles/src/PtParticleSystemSimCpu.cpp b/PhysX_3.4/Source/LowLevelParticles/src/PtParticleSystemSimCpu.cpp
index 3c1e89f5..d8d67453 100644
--- a/PhysX_3.4/Source/LowLevelParticles/src/PtParticleSystemSimCpu.cpp
+++ b/PhysX_3.4/Source/LowLevelParticles/src/PtParticleSystemSimCpu.cpp
@@ -317,12 +317,12 @@ ParticleSystemSimCpu::ParticleSystemSimCpu(ContextCpu* context, PxU32 index)
, mDynamics(*this)
, mCollision(*this)
, mIndex(index)
-, mPacketShapesUpdateTask(this, "Pt::ParticleSystemSimCpu.packetShapesUpdate")
-, mPacketShapesFinalizationTask(this, "Pt::ParticleSystemSimCpu.packetShapesFinalization")
-, mDynamicsUpdateTask(this, "Pt::ParticleSystemSimCpu.dynamicsUpdate")
-, mCollisionUpdateTask(this, "Pt::ParticleSystemSimCpu.collisionUpdate")
-, mCollisionFinalizationTask(this, "Pt::ParticleSystemSimCpu.collisionFinalization")
-, mSpatialHashUpdateSectionsTask(this, "Pt::ParticleSystemSimCpu.spatialHashUpdateSections")
+, mPacketShapesUpdateTask(0, this, "Pt::ParticleSystemSimCpu.packetShapesUpdate")
+, mPacketShapesFinalizationTask(0, this, "Pt::ParticleSystemSimCpu.packetShapesFinalization")
+, mDynamicsUpdateTask(0, this, "Pt::ParticleSystemSimCpu.dynamicsUpdate")
+, mCollisionUpdateTask(0, this, "Pt::ParticleSystemSimCpu.collisionUpdate")
+, mCollisionFinalizationTask(0, this, "Pt::ParticleSystemSimCpu.collisionFinalization")
+, mSpatialHashUpdateSectionsTask(0, this, "Pt::ParticleSystemSimCpu.spatialHashUpdateSections")
{
}